Method and device for exchanging data between at least two stations connected via a bus system

1. A method for exchanging data in messages between at least two stations connected via a bus system, comprising the steps of:

  • transmitting the messages containing the data by the stations over the bus system;

    controlling the messages over time by a first station so that the first station repeatedly transmits a reference message over the bus system at at least one specifiable time interval, the reference message including a time information of the first station, the time interval divided into time windows of specifiable length, the messages transmitted in the time windows;

    combining into a first cycle a reference message and subsequent time windows until a next reference message; and

    wherein the transmission is at least one of interrupted and restarted by an external request;

    wherein a reference mark is generated when the reference message is received, the reference mark being generated based on the time information of the first station contained in the reference message, and wherein the reference mark is a local time snapshot of a local time base at a receiving station.
